## Tuning

The receipt mailer (Almsgate) batches donation receipts and sends through the Thornquay relay. On-call: if the queue backs up, resist the urge to crank batch size — the relay rate-limits per connection, and bigger batches just mean bigger retries. Scale worker count first, then shorten the flush interval. Dedupe window must stay longer than the retry horizon or donors get duplicate receipts, which generates tickets. All knobs live in one place and are read at worker start. Current production values follow.

tuning table, kajop-yafof:
QUOTAS = {
    "wenath": 10,
    "ulaael": 5,
}

BRIEFING — Leadership Review, Customer Concentration. For the incoming director, Kestrel Polymer Group. One account, Dornway Systems, now represents 41% of annual revenue, up from 28% two years ago. Contract renews in three quarters; terms favor the buyer. Mitigation underway: two mid-tier prospects in the Velan corridor, pilot pricing approved. Risk rating: high until share falls below 30%. Board is aware; no public disclosure planned. The confidential note below summarizes our fallback position.

board note of tagug-hahag: Praionax Logistics is in early talks to buy Julaxek Group for about $36.3 million. The Julmir launch date is March 1, and nothing goes to the press before then.

Q: How does Larkspur Ledger run schema migrations without downtime?

A: Every migration follows expand-and-contract: new columns are added first, dual writes run behind a verification shadow, and the old schema is dropped only after a seven-day soak. No migration can bypass the audit queue. Should a migration need emergency rollback, the sealed rollback console is opened with the recovery passphrase below.

unlock words, bawef-kahap: sorax-sorir-quenys-aldok

Action item from the Cartwheel parcel-tracking incident: the delivery webhook retried failed posts without backoff, which amplified load on the partner endpoint and delayed status updates for several hours. As a new team member, note that all outbound webhooks must use the shared retry library with jittered exponential backoff. The fix is owned by the integrations pod, due next sprint. Detailed design notes, acceptance criteria, and the review checklist are kept on the internal page.

wiki page, kahag-kawef: https://confluence.tolvaqlabs.internal/pages/pages/browse/526376f6